My day has not gone quite as I planned...my 4 Boston butts have been on the egg since about 2:30 this afternoon. I had to breakout a new dome thermometer for the cook and I am not sure it is reading correctly. I calibrated the thermometer in boiling water prior to the cook. I settled the egg at about 250 for about 20 minutes, then I put on about 30 lbs of butt and the dome temperature dropped, as expected to about 100 degrees.

As I mentioned in an earlier post today, I had my daughters high school graduation tonight. When we left for the graduation ceremony at about 4:00 the dome was only about 110.

I got back home at about 11:15 tonight...dome temp read only 150....I put a thermometer in each of the butts....all of them read between 158 & 162.

I have no idea if I have a bad thermometer???or if the dome temp ever reached 250 again??? is theis trash???HELP
